If you lived in New Zealand instead of Connecticut, you would:
Health
live 4.1 years longer
In Connecticut, the average life expectancy is 78 years (78 years for men, 83 years for women) as of 2020. In New Zealand, that number is 83 years (81 years for men, 84 years for women) as of 2022.
Economy
make 37.1% less money
Connecticut has a GDP per capita of $77,582 as of 2024, while in New Zealand, the GDP per capita is $48,800 as of 2023.
